Maven project.build.directory
...e super pom.
You find the jar here:
${M2_HOME}/lib/maven-model-builder-3.0.3.jar
Open the jar with 7-zip or some other archiver (or use the jar tool).
Navigate to
org/apache/maven/model
There you'll find the pom-4.0.0.xml.
It contains all those "short cuts":

Check if string matches pattern
...
import re
pattern = re.compile("^([A-Z][0-9]+)+$")
pattern.match(string)
